Transaction 58a12d8039ec74ad2e92bda6149f0441397d6147f97d384f9de71c691ff8092e
1 Input
1 Output
-
58a12d8039ec74ad2e92bda6149f0441397d6147f97d384f9de71c691ff8092e:0
- value
- 15717822
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ca9378aa7a1b42b6d87c64ef77d3cfe1084595dc
- address
- bc1qe2fh32n6rdptdkruvnhh0570uyyyt9wufclfce